|  | 5602a6a7ef | high volume db test - spec/ dir is currently a mess | 2025-01-29 02:42:54 +01:00 |  | 
				
					
						|  | 0f6607b54d | Add a template of trigger. | 2024-12-18 18:58:30 +01:00 |  | 
				
					
						|  | 5a989b4046 | More tests for the Commondatabase. | 2024-12-14 19:00:45 +01:00 |  | 
				
					
						|  | 38f54cdf77 | Fix naming: FIFO -> LRU | 2024-12-13 23:31:25 +01:00 |  | 
				
					
						|  | 179d5e6e17 | Documentation fixes. Add Trigger#delete?. | 2024-06-02 01:37:30 +02:00 |  | 
				
					
						|  | 27d4c00cbe | Triggers, API documentation, benchmarks, DODB::Storage::Common | 2024-06-01 02:15:11 +02:00 |  | 
				
					
						|  | 345390f4db | Test data: the "Car" class must have a "clone" function. | 2024-05-07 01:38:52 +02:00 |  | 
				
					
						|  | 183432eb32 | Cached indexes by default. | 2024-05-06 18:31:52 +02:00 |  | 
				
					
						|  | 197af64c83 | Way faster searches by indexes (index, partition, tags) with a cached DB. | 2024-05-05 00:43:15 +02:00 |  | 
				
					
						|  | d91452a5ae | Add a very clumsy benchmark on a car database. | 2024-05-04 23:12:32 +02:00 |  | 
				
					
						|  | 7584c3acc0 | Rewrite of the tag mechanism. Tests are needed. | 2024-04-26 19:35:00 +02:00 |  | 
				
					
						|  | 4fe2719f31 | Merge branch 'master' + DODB::CachedDataBase. | 2020-07-21 13:25:48 +02:00 |  | 
				
					
						|  | 161a6e1f44 | Adding cached operations DODB::CachedDataBase(V). | 2020-07-21 12:49:32 +02: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 48cf3c23be | Fixes issues related to parallel updates. | 2020-07-20 15:04:17 +02: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 2dd42f3a30 | Some tests and extra code for parallelization of DODB. | 2020-07-20 14:23:10 +02: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 800d139a3d | WIP for lock files and atomic operations. | 2020-06-24 21:45:45 +02: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| f8e4e6c343 | Partition#get(unknown_partition) returns [] | 2020-02-11 19:47:13 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 74aff338ff | Partition#delete test added | 2020-02-11 19:45:54 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| eb50b5c433 | Adds tests for DODB::Index(V)#update(String, V). | 2020-01-30 03:23:02 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 364887bde3 | WIP for indexing by multiple tags. Basically, DODB::Tags#get(tags : Array(String)). | 2020-01-29 16:59:39 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| c2aa834a3a | Makes the migration test more repeatable. | 2020-01-17 13:07:41 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 6dc3a6d2f7 | Fixes reversed: true. Hey crystal, why don’t you have reversed ranges? | 2020-01-13 13:48:24 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 011348b33a | start_offset, end_offset added in each and to_a. | 2020-01-12 15:12:01 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 1bb5268602 | Improved reverse searches a bit. | 2020-01-12 14:50:10 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 863bf369b8 | #reverse_each, #reverse_each_with_index added. | 2020-01-10 17:20:10 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 603a65c6f4 | Fixes a possible issue with DB reopening. | 2020-01-07 16:06:18 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 10448d6b0b | Finalizes the DataBase(K, V) -> DataBase(V) change. | 2019-12-28 03:24:05 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 3f53034b5a | DataBase(K, V) becomes DataBase(V). | 2019-12-18 03:43:09 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| c4030d4179 | Migration test and example. | 2019-12-17 18:16:13 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 858d92970d | reindex_everything! method added. | 2019-12-12 00:01:02 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| aec1dc2011 | Name change. This time it follows our project conventions. | 2019-12-11 23:18:20 +01:00 |  | 
				
					
						| 
								
								
									 Luka Vandervelden | 474613368a | Crystal specs added. | 2019-12-11 22:41:52 +01:00 |  |